Go to www.pensacolayachtclub.org.Fort Walton Yacht Club Round theIsland 100-Mile Multihull Race,June 23-24This race is a circumnavigation around Santa Rosa Islandlocated in northwest Florida. The race begins off the point ofthe Fort Walton Yacht Club through East Pass and continueswest through the Pensacola pass where boaters will turnnorth for the return trip.At the start of the race, the wind is usually four to sixknots from the northeast. After the start, racers round aturning mark off the shoals of Crab Island then head forDestin Bridge and East Pass. A charter boat fleet runs infront of them at the pass with a colorful parade of sailorsand fishing boats. Spectators usually line the Destin Bridgeand can see the multihull fleet sail under spinnakers usingthe NNE breeze as they head out around the island.www.fwyc.org.USA Junior Olympic SailingFestival, Gulf Coast, June 29Optimist Red, White, Blue and Green Fleet; Laser, LaserRadial and Laser 4.7; Club 420s; Flying Scot. The final leg is the next day when there isanother opportunity to beat the time around Deer Island.Contact Judi Altman, event coordinator, at (228) 365-4169Women’s Trilogy Races,July 14, 21, 28The Women’s Trilogy Series is held every July and August.The first race, the Fast Women Regatta, is at the Point YachtClub in Josephine, AL, and will be held on July 14 on PerdidoBay. In this race, a female sailor must be at the helm and 50percent of the crew must be female. www.pointyachtclub.org.The second race, the Bikini Regatta, is held at the NavyYacht Club in Pensacola. It will he held July 21 on PensacolaBay. In this regatta, a female sailor must be at the helm and50 percent of the crew must be female. www.navypnsyc.org.The third race, the Race for the Roses, will be held on July28 at the Pensacola Beach Yacht Club and only female crew areallowed to race. In conjunction with this regatta, the GulfYachting Association’s Women’s PHRF Championship willalso be held. www.pensacolabeach-yc.org. www.gya.org.Awards will be at each regatta.
